Labour Day is celebrated every year as a special day to recognize and honour the workers of society. In many countries, Labour Day is a public holiday. It is seen as immensely important because it highlights the significance of workers and the working class. International Labour Day is celebrated every year with various events, picnics, and parades where workers come together to enjoy.
